Upon receiving a call, Hope for Paws, a rescue organization in Los Angeles, decided to try and find a scared dog that was living on the streets.

After four unsuccessful attempts to try and rescue the stray golden retriever, Hope for Paws finally spotted the dog — but not for long. When a loud train went by, the scared dog looked for coverage and found it under a raised storage unit that provided crawl space. Not giving up on her, the two-person crew decided to go in after her. She became so frightened during the rescue that she covered her eyes like a scared child would. Everything changed once the rescuer touched her. Slowly but surely, he was able to gain her trust and helped her get out of the tight space.
